What happens to your body when you regularly eat bitter melon

Bitter melon is famous for its characteristic bitter taste and rumors about its healing properties. So what happens to your body when you eat bitter melon regularly?

Bitter melon can help lower blood sugar

Some studies show that compounds in bitter melon can help reduce blood sugar levels. In particular, for people with prediabetes, bitter melon can help control blood sugar if taken in the right dosage.

Bittle melon extract at a dose of about 2,000mg/day can help reduce blood sugar slightly, says Ross Phan, a certified pharmaceutical expert in the US. However, this is only the initial result. More research is needed before confirming that bitter melon can replace medication".

Can help lose weight, fight oxidation

100g of bitter melon contains about 2g of fiber, which helps slow down digestion and reduce hunger. In addition, bitter melon also contains antioxidants such as flavonoids and vitamin C, which help protect cells from damage.

Dr. Yuka Harada, an expert at the National Cancer Institute of Japan, shared: Some laboratory studies show that bitter melon can slow the growth of cancer cells. However, there is not enough evidence to conclude this effect when eating bitter melon every day".

Who should not eat bitter melon?

Although there are many benefits, bitter melon can also cause some side effects such as fatigue, nausea, dizziness, and even reduce blood sugar excessively if taken at the same time as diabetes medication. In children, there have been cases of hypoglycemia leading to seizures after drinking bitter melon juice.

Nutritionist Jamie Johnson (Mayo Clinic, USA) advises: Pregnant or breastfeeding women should be cautious when eating bitter melon. Some animal studies have shown that it can affect pregnancy. People with kidney disease should also limit it because bitter melon contains a lot of oxalate, a substance that can cause kidney stones".

If you are healthy and want to add bitter melon to your diet, you can take about 100 - 150g per week. Cook cook, avoid eating raw or drinking thick juice. For oral or powdered products, you should consult your doctor before using.

Bitter melon is a good food if used properly, in the right amount. But like many other herbs, do not use it haphazardly or replace treatment with bitter melon.
